Lost Treasure of the Emerald Eye (Geronimo Stilton #1) by Geronimo Stilton

It all started when my sister, Thea, discovered a mysterious map. It showed a secret treasure on a faraway island. In no time at all, my sister dragged me and my cousin Trap into her treasure hunt. It was an adventure I'd never forget...

Geronimo Stilton, Rattus Emeritus of Mousomorphic Literature and Neo-Ratonic Comparative Philosophy, was born in New Mouse City, Mouse Island. He is the editor of The Rodent's Gazette, the most widely circulated daily newspaper in New Mouse City. For his scoops on The Curse of the Cheese Pyramid and The Hunt for Sunken Treasure, Stilton was awarded the Ratitzer Award. He also won the Anderson Award for Personality of the Year in 2001. One of his finest-selling books received the 2002 eBook Award for best ratling electronic book in the world.

He won the Nickelodeon Kids Choice Awards in 2006, and the Cartoomics 'Beyond Comics' medal in 2008. His works have appeared in publications all around the world. Stilton enjoys collecting ancient cheese rinds in his spare time. Yet it is authoring books about his renowned escapades that he appreciates the most!
